The aim of this work is to prove a Harnack inequality and the Hölder continuity for weak solutions to the Kolmogorov equation \(\mathcal{L} u = f\) with measurable coefficients, integrable lower order terms and nonzero source term. It is introduced a functional space \(\mathcal{W}\), suitable for the study of weak solutions to the Kolmogorov equation. The authors prove a weak Harnack inequality anda weak Poincaré inequality by using \(L^2-L^\infty\) estimates and a classical covering argument known as Ink-Spots Theorem.
